零基础-零成本搭建个人博客-Hexo-基于windows10

下载 nodejs 

# 1、访问官网:https://nodejs.org/en
- 下载LTS版本

下载后安装下一步、选择安装路径即可、注意要选择add to path(这是npm下载包的路径)

安装hexo

安装成功后在cmd中输入npm验证一下:按 Win+R 键、弹出后 输入 cmd

创建workspace:需要安装hexo下载的nmp包

F:\workspace :在此目录下打开cmd 下载hexo

#注意:安装目录要确定:可以在cmd中输入: cd F:\workspace     去到该目录下

#建议可以使用vscode来执行-可选

按照官网提供的 命令执行安装启动hexo即可:命令如下

npm install hexo-cli -g
hexo init blog
cd blog
npm install
hexo server

访问搭建好的blog、浏览器输入:http://localhost:4000/ 

可以看到可以访问blog页面了

发表自己的blog:这里使用vscode来编辑个人的文章(自行去了解vscode的用法)

使用vscode打开 上面创建好的blog目录:如下

编辑文章:打开source\_posts 下的hello-world.md 进行修改、效果如下:

#注意:如果在vscode中的终端无法使用npm、hexo等命令、需要将vscode的属性配置为-以管理员身份运行此程序:如下图

新增文章:在终端或cmd输入:hexo new 零成本搭建个人博客(其实就是在soruce\posts下新建了一个.md文件):如下

输入:hexo new my-first-blog

输入hexo server 启动服务(如果没有关掉上一个服务就没必要执行)、可以看到网页出了第二篇文章

注册github

官网:(可能需要魔法):https://github.com/ 

 

注册后创建仓库:如下图

自定义自己的博客网址:如下图

拉到最下面点击:create repository 

创建后会跳到这个界面:

可以不用管(我们不使用这里提供的命令、使用一个客户端来克隆下载本项目)

下载 github Desktop

官网:https://desktop.github.com/

下载后正常下一步下一步安装即可、安装完打开登录

 

登陆后将在github创建的 项目克隆下来:选择 file -> Clone repository .....

克隆项目到指定目录:点击Clone

回到终端、将hexo项目输出 github格式的项目目录架构、先终止hexo server:按 ctrl + c

再执行:hexo generate  输出项目

回到 github Desktop 

推送至github

 

等待推送完成后再浏览器中输入网址:https://xiaoxin-top.github.io/  即可打开自己的博客啦

 

主题的更换

如果觉得默认的主题不符合你的审美、可以再官网选择自己喜欢的主题

主题官网:https://hexo.io/themes/

点击进去可以看到 各种各样的主题、点击主题里面都带有部署的步骤

以上就是个人博客的搭建啦、更多主题需要个人去探索啦

posted @ 2024-06-15 18:57  little小新  阅读(18)  评论(0编辑  收藏  举报